E-COM-NET
首页
在线工具
Layui镜像站
SUI文档
联系我们
推荐频道
Java
PHP
C++
C
C#
Python
Ruby
go语言
Scala
Servlet
Vue
MySQL
NoSQL
Redis
CSS
Oracle
SQL Server
DB2
HBase
Http
HTML5
Spring
Ajax
Jquery
JavaScript
Json
XML
NodeJs
mybatis
Hibernate
算法
设计模式
shell
数据结构
大数据
JS
消息中间件
正则表达式
Tomcat
SQL
Nginx
Shiro
Maven
Linux
resultMap
Springboot mybatis查询结果中某些字段为null
使用springbootmybatis查询时某些字段为null看到返回结果以后主要分析了一下情况:实体类的get、set方法确实mapper.xml文件中的
resultMap
、resultType等原因导致数据库中数据存在问题经过检查与验证发现以上都不存在问题
江湖人称扫地僧
·
2020-07-16 04:52
Springboot
MyBaits——MyBatis的CRUD操作、别名配置、属性配置、查询结果映射、Mapper组件、参数处理、注解开发
目录一、MyBatis的CRUD操作二、MyBatis拓展1、别名配置处理1.2、自定义别名1.3、系统自带的别名2、属性配置处理3、查询结果映射3.1、使用给字段起别名的方式3.2、
resultMap
White Camel
·
2020-07-16 03:52
MyBatis
MyBatis
CRUD操作
Mapper组件
注解开发
额外配置
Springboot的mybatis注解开发Bug
updatemodel_storagesetdll_url=#{dllUrl},file_name=#{fileName}whereuser_id=#{userId}andname=#{modelName}")@
ResultMap
某科学的南条
·
2020-07-16 02:25
golang 读取execl数据
./1.xlsx"file_
resultmap
[int]map[int]map[int]string=make(map[int]map[int]map[int]string)sheet_
resultmap
一名路过的小码农
·
2020-07-16 02:09
GoLang
谈一谈mybatis和hibernate中的懒加载
至于为什么要用懒加载呢,就是当我们要访问的数据量过大时,明显用缓存不太合适,因为内存容量有限,为了减少并发量,减少系统资源的消耗,我们让数据在需要的时候才进行加载,这时我们就用到了懒加载实现:MyBatis懒加载
resultMap
lch_2016
·
2020-07-16 01:05
个人
杂谈
【Mybatis】深入浅出Mybatis(十四)——延迟加载
一、前言在前面的博客中,小编向大家介绍了级联查询,针对不同的类型(一对一,一对多)进行了不同的选择:一对一的时候,我们可以选择resultType或
resultMap
,resultType要有一个和查询出来的字段对应的
AresCarry
·
2020-07-16 01:42
------【Mybatis】
Mybatis一对一和一对多关联查询学习,并传递参数
概念假如遇到一种需求,查询一个人,顺便要求把他的下属职员的信息也搜出来,那么就需要用到关联查询那么这样查询的话返回值肯定不能是resultType了得靠
resultMap
来映射一下
resultMap
里的属性标签代表一对一代表一对多一对一感觉直接表关联就可以先学习一对多首先实体类
抽风同学
·
2020-07-16 01:42
Mybatis
Mybatis_lazyLoadingEnabled延迟加载配置
via:https://item.congci.com/-/content/mybatis-lazyloadingenabled-yanchi-jiazai-peizhi一、什么是延迟加载
resultMap
iteye_3260
·
2020-07-16 00:04
iBatis
Caused by: org.xml.sax.SAXParseException; lineNumber: 188; columnNumber: 14; 元素类型为 "
resultMap
" 的内容必须
错误提示:Causedby:org.xml.sax.SAXParseException;lineNumber:188;columnNumber:14;元素类型为"
resultMap
"的内容必须匹配"(constructor
MiniHurricane
·
2020-07-16 00:15
Mybatis
mybatis查询,如果返回类型为resultType时,查询不到某些属性值问题
方案二:返回类型改为
resultMap
值为:result_person配置一个返回的Map(下面只配置一个字段和实体属性的映射,
fubo1990
·
2020-07-15 23:51
问题记
使用mybatis的结果映射“
resultMap
”进行行转列。
解决办法直接上代码mybatis中的结果映射
resultMap
中可
D-HGS
·
2020-07-15 22:56
mybatis
Mybatis延迟加载和查询缓存
一、延迟加载
resultMap
可以实现高级映射(使用association、collection实现一对一及一对多映射),association、collection具备延迟加载功能。
dengduoya4019
·
2020-07-15 22:31
mybatis 书写
(resultType与
resultMap
不能并用)
resultMap
引用的
a398877
·
2020-07-15 19:37
java
数据库
测试
resultMap
映射
1.sql的重用:定义一个sql片段,可在任何SQL语句中重用该片段。[java]viewplaincopyname,sex,updateTimeselectid,frompersonwhereid=#{id};2.javabean别名:不用每次写包路径[java]viewplaincopyselectid,username,hashedPasswordfromsome_tablewhereid=
a398877
·
2020-07-15 19:37
java
Mybatis
ResultMap
传递参数给子Collection对应查询的
ResultMap
中
一、问题描述最近在做项目时,需要使用Mybatis的
ResultMap
高级映射查询“校区-楼栋-楼层”树结构的数据,前端提供很多过滤条件都是子查询楼层的一些字段属性,并不是所有的参数都是最外层查询的过滤条件
人丑就该多读书呀
·
2020-07-15 19:23
Mybatis
mybatis中的延迟加载
一、延迟加载
resultMap
可以实现高级映射(使用association、collection实现一对一及一对多映射),association、collection具备延迟加载功能。
Kobe561
·
2020-07-15 17:51
java
【MyBatis基础】(06)- 延迟加载与缓存
Mybatis的延迟加载,需要通过
resultMap
标签中的association和collection子标签才能完成。Mybatis的延迟加载,也被
JeffOsmond
·
2020-07-15 17:45
MyBatis
笔记
iBatis
resultMap
出错 The error happened while setting a property on the result object 解决办法
错误:org.springframework.jdbc.UncategorizedSQLException:SqlMapClientoperation;uncategorizedSQLExceptionforSQL[];SQLstate[null];errorcode[0];---Theerroroccurredincom/sinosoft/para/conf/A_T_4_SqlMap.xml.-
ITshu
·
2020-07-15 17:10
J2EE
spring
mybatis基于注解开发
注解常用注解@Insert:实现新增@Update:实现更新@Delete:实现删除@Select:实现查询@Result:实现结果集封装@Results:可以与@Result一起使用,封装多个结果集@
ResultMap
胡杨1024
·
2020-07-15 16:34
10.MyBatis 延迟加载,一级缓存,二级缓存 设置
什么是延迟加载
resultMap
中的association和collection标签具有延迟加载的功能。延迟加载的意思是说,在关联查询时,利用延迟加载,先加载主信息。使用关联信息时再去加载关联信息。
weixin_33847182
·
2020-07-15 15:27
boot-mybatis基于注解
@
ResultMap
相当于标签动态sql注解@SelectProvider@InsertProvider@UpdateProvider@DeleteProvid
iiaythi
·
2020-07-15 15:45
spring
boot
mybatis延迟加载和缓存
也就是说先加载主信息,在需要的时候,再去加载从信息(2)在mybatis中,
resultMap
标签的association标签和collection标签具有延迟加载的功能。
shaonianbz
·
2020-07-15 15:32
Mybatis
Mybatis延迟加载(懒加载)
1、延迟加载的条件:使用
resultMap
高级映射(主要体现在与元素association、collection实现一对一及一对多映射上),association、collection具备分层查询的功能
jinYwuM
·
2020-07-15 14:52
Mybtatis
mybatis generator修改mapper接口和xml文件为Dao的形式,同时修改
resultMap
的id
要达到要求,必须使用1.3.4以上,只有1.3.4才增加了mapperName,我这种方式不需对源码进行修改。org.mybatis.generatormybatis-generator-core1.3.4先说下思路,generatorConfig.xml中有如下配置或者其中,targetRuntime="MyBatis3"对应的就是IntrospectedTableMyBatis3Impl,而t
搭讪小达人
·
2020-07-15 14:57
java基础
java
web
mybatis
generator
MyBats一对多查询的两种方式
一,连表查询这种查询顾名思义就是链接查询,不适合分页查询,分页会出问题的xml文件中的
resultMap
:--SQL的写法SELECTui.id,ui.user_name,ui.user_age,fd.idasfile_id
Apple South
·
2020-07-15 14:20
Mybatis
mybatis学习笔记(三)
resultMap
–最复杂,也是最有力量的元素,用来描述如何从数据库结果集中来加载你的对象。parameterMap–已经被废弃了!老式风格的参数映射。内联参数是首选,
HingKwan
·
2020-07-15 13:32
mybatis
Mybatis步步进阶(八)——Mybatis延迟加载和缓存机制
Mybatis中使用
resultMap
可以实现延迟加载,关联查询时association、collection元素都具备延迟加载功能。例如,查询订单并且关联查询用户信息。
钟艾伶
·
2020-07-15 13:56
Mybatis
MyBatis基于注解的开发
mybatis常用注解@Insert:实现新增@Update:实现更新@Delete:实现删除@Select:实现查询@Result:实现结果集封装@Results:可以与@Result仪器使用,封装多个结果集@
ResultMap
不许人间有白头
·
2020-07-15 13:54
mybatis
mybatis
mysql
java
注解解析注解
Mybatis中实现多表查询
使用mybatis中
resultMap
标签进行实现。
猿猿本本
·
2020-07-15 12:55
框架
mybatis中MapperXML映射文件配置
ResultType和ResultMapResultType当使用resultType做SQL语句返回结果类型处理时使用场景:当pojo的属性名与字段名一致,则可以使用此ResultTypeResultMap当使用
resultMap
一只努力的羊
·
2020-07-15 09:33
mybatis
MyBatis高级应用
内容1.Mapper文件之Sql标签用法2.Mapper文件之主键映射3.Mapper文件之
ResultMap
标签用法4.Mapper文件之关联查询5.懒加载机制6.缓存机制7.Mapper文件之动态Sql
超域
·
2020-07-15 08:14
知识
学习
mybatis 自动去重问题及解决
如果没有在
resultmap
中加上标签,或者sql查询语句不加上id字段,则可能会出现去重现象(如SQL语句查询出来10条结果,但实际映射到接口如ListselectSelfAndChildByParentId
it-java
·
2020-07-15 06:41
mybatis学习笔记
resultMap
:当数据库字段和实体类成员变量不对应时需要用
resultMap
标签的id来实现对接,之前的resultType改为resultMapresultType:当数据库字段和实体类成员变量对应时
另一个绝影
·
2020-07-15 06:12
java
Mybatis高级查询
知识点总结1、
resultMap
与resultType:resultType:将查询结果按照sql列名pojo属性名一致性映射到pojo中。
时空恋旅人
·
2020-07-15 06:05
Mybatis
Mybatis用法进阶
如果未定义
resultMap
,则虽然数据库查询成功了但会返回nullinsert插入自增主键如果设置了自增主键,那插入时,主键字段的值必须为0,否则不会自增;插入字段后返回自增主键的值INSERTINTOub_article
weixin_34220963
·
2020-07-15 05:00
MyBatis源码核心处理层:MyBatis初始化流程下
我们继续分析MyBatis的初始化流程,上篇文章讲解到配置文件的解析,本篇我们接着分析MyBatis是如何解析我们自己编写的mapper文件的,整个过程可能比较复杂,涉及到的知识点也比较多,如动态语句的解析,
resultMap
自恃无情
·
2020-07-14 23:28
MyBatis
mybatis高级映射
resultType&
resultMap
:1、resultType:使用resultType实现较为简单,如果pojo中没有包括查询出来的列名,需要增加列名对应的属性,即可完成映射。
guanalex
·
2020-07-14 22:47
5.1 MySQL数据库-建表规约
is_xxx的方式命名,数据类型是unsignedtinyint(1表示是,0表示否).说明:如果字段为非负数,必须用unsigned.注意:pojo中任何布尔类型的变量,都不要加is前缀,所以,需要在
resultMap
richer_2020
·
2020-07-14 21:28
数据库
阿里巴巴
开发手册
泰山版
mysql
建表规约
Mybatis和hibernate的区别
一.编写实现1.Mybatis需要手动编写SQL语句,以及
ResultMap
。而Hibernate有良好的映射机制,开发者无需关心SQL的生成与结果映射,可以更专注于业务流程。
Gavin!
·
2020-07-14 21:29
框架
mybatis工具,Free MyBatis plugin安装
写在前面MybatisPlugin是什么提供Mapper接口与配置文件中对应SQL的导航编辑XML文件时自动补全根据Mapper接口,使用快捷键生成xml文件及SQL标签
ResultMap
中的property
GYD_01
·
2020-07-14 19:33
java
mybatis工具
Free
MyBatis
plugin安装
03Mapper映射文件
resultMap
–是最复杂也是最强大的元素,用来描述如何从数据库结果集中来加载对象。sql–可被其他语句引用的可重用语句块。
温一杯酒
·
2020-07-14 17:41
#Mybatis
ResultMap
collection多层嵌套使用
ResultMapcollection多层嵌套使用
ResultMap
介绍在Mybatis使用中,
ResultMap
是最复杂的一种结构,也是功能最强大的结构之一。
xxxxxjanson
·
2020-07-14 17:19
数据库
mysql
mybatis
resultMap
collocation
建立实体类和数据库映射(注解)
1.建立实体类和数据库映射@Select("select*fromuser")@Results(id="
resultMap
",value={@Result(id=true,property="userId
程序小白222222
·
2020-07-14 16:13
Mybatis
mybatis-plus多表查询
第一种:在xml中使用
resultMap
处理,我本人不推荐,因为(如果一个xml中如果有多个多张表查询,就得写多个
resultMap
与之对应)第二种:返回结果用实体接收,但是返回的是多张表的字段,那就得写一个实体中包含多张表的所有属性才能接收
hexu_blog
·
2020-07-14 11:34
java
后台
mybatis-plus
mybatis 配置说明和类结构图
resultMap
–最复杂,也是最有力量的元素,用来描述如何从数据库结果集中来加载你的对象。parameterMap–已经被废弃了!老式风格的参数映射。内联参数是首选,这个元素可能
fufengrui
·
2020-07-14 10:43
java
EE
Mybatis查询之返回特定的字段
承接上一篇:https://blog.csdn.net/Tianc666/article/details/104506059返回map类型,无需自己创建
resultMap
:SELECTDATE_FORMAT
进阶的小名
·
2020-07-14 06:34
mysql
mybatis
mybatis一、二级缓存详解
转载博客:http://www.cnblogs.com/QQParadise/articles/5109633.html什么是延迟加载
resultMap
中的association和collection标签具有延迟加载的功能
LJJ1338
·
2020-07-14 05:14
mybatis关系配置
mybatis的坑
resultMap
详细解释https://blog.csdn.net/bear_wr/article/details/52383840trim标签使用https://www.cnblogs.com/qiankun-site
雨夜浅痕
·
2020-07-13 23:29
学习
mysql
MyBatis学习笔记(5)
MyBatis入门之延迟加载
resultMap
可以实现高级映射(使用association、collection实现一对一及一对多映射),association、collection具备延迟加载功能。
youhebuke52011
·
2020-07-13 23:33
javaweb
框架
java
mybatis
mybaties配置多个
resultMap
,实现返回不同的实体
不同的方法返回不同的实体--返回实体为userInfoselect....对应
resultMap
="userInfo"映射的字段fromUserInfo--返回实体为userInfoEtdSELECTEmployeeInfo.UserID
weixin_34324081
·
2020-07-13 18:17
上一页
18
19
20
21
22
23
24
25
下一页
按字母分类:
A
B
C
D
E
F
G
H
I
J
K
L
M
N
O
P
Q
R
S
T
U
V
W
X
Y
Z
其他